Last month, a guest on the Blue Swing literally dropped their phone because they weren't expecting the sky to turn that shade of orange. That's what happens when you sail toward Promthep Cape (Laem Promthep) at golden hour—reality beats every filter.

This 3.5-hour sunset cruise packs serious bang for your baht. The Lagoon 44ft catamaran cuts through Phuket waters with enough stability that you can actually relax instead of white-knuckling the rail. Twenty-five guests means real mingling space, not cattle-car vibes. You'll drift toward the cape's limestone cliffs while the light does its thing, then—here's where it gets fun—jump into refreshingly warm waters for a swim while dolphins sometimes cruise nearby. Snorkeling gear's aboard if the visibility cooperates.

Thailand proves that turquoise has at least 50 shades, and this yacht shows them all. Works well in these waters whether it's cool season (November-February) or monsoon months when brief, warm showers remind you that you're living actual Thailand, not a resort fantasy.

Reef-safe sunscreen isn't optional here—the sun is properly intense. Here's an extra reason to love Thai waters: the monsoon winds fill these sails perfectly, giving you authentic sailing instead of motoring around like a floating restaurant. As good as it gets in Thai paradise.
